Matthew Thompson 1692–1753 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1692
Birth Location: Donegal, Donegal, Ulster, Ireland
Death Date: 1753
Death Location: Cross Keys, Southampton County, Virginia, USA
Father: Captain Thompson
Mother: Marie 1720)
Spouse(s): Nancy Moore
Children(s): John Thompson
The story of Matthew Thompson began in 1692 in Donegal, Donegal, Ulster, Ireland. Matthew Thompson married Nancy Moore, and had children including John Theophilus Thompson. Matthew Thompson passed away in 1753 in Cross Keys, Southampton County, Virginia, USA.
